which of these can be a smart goal alex can aspire to? select one of four. focus only on weekends for five weeks to finish the 10 - module math course. dedicate extra hours daily for five weeks to finish the 10 - module math course. learn whenever he has free time to complete the math course eventually. complete two modules weekly for five weeks to finish the 10 - module math course.
Answer
Brief Explanations:
SMART goals are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time - bound. The goal "Complete two modules weekly for five weeks to finish the 10 - module math course" is specific (two modules per week), measurable (number of modules), achievable (assuming reasonable workload), relevant (to finishing the course), and time - bound (five weeks). The other goals lack in one or more of these aspects. For example, "Learn whenever he has free time to complete the math course eventually" is not time - bound or specific enough.
Answer:
Complete two modules weekly for five weeks to finish the 10 - module math course.
